Glad you figured out your problem but for future reference, I will share what I have learned...

My 1997 4.0 is a hodgepodge of 1995 sensors and 1997 sensors with no rhyme or reason other than they were burning through old stock at the beginning of the 1997 model year.

Because of this I have learned that when it comes to electronics on my Jeep it is best to bring the old one with me to the parts shop.
